Person A hosts a custom map installed through Tools > Mods.
Person B invited without installing the mod first and downloads during loading.

Person B hosts the custom map.
Person A joins.
Person A sees the map as “Unknown” but Person B sees it as the custom map. Toggling the map and back does not help. However, when ready and playing, the map is correct (the custom map).

Person A also now has 2 copies of the Custom Map when hosting or filtering. This is because it is now both in the subscribed folder and the randmaps folder outside mods.

Biggest concern here is if we try to make updates the map, then people who are subscribed will eventually have a different competing version than those who got it through joining a game. Even worse if someone has two copies in two different folders like Person A.

The best solution to this I think is to just shift completely to making all custom map downloads count as a subscription - have all downloads from joining a game download to the subscription folder and ignore the randmaps outside the mods folder. That way we get the full playerbase count for the map but also everyone is affected when the map is updated. The biggest danger right now is if someone is not subscribed but has an old version and continues to host, leading to multiple mismatching versions of the map out there simultaneously.
